提问人:user10802841 提问时间:4/24/2023 更新时间:4/24/2023 访问量:54
TimeMachine 备份开始/结束时的通知
Notification when TimeMachine backup starts/ends
问:
我想在我的 Swift Cocoa 应用程序(非沙盒)中收到 TimeMachine 启动或结束时的通知。
到目前为止,我尝试按照此问题中的建议将参数设置为 nil,以侦听 DistributedNotificationCenter 中的每个通知。name:
但似乎不再支持将 nil 作为参数传递(我目前在 macOS Monterey 上),因为我根本没有收到任何通知。
这是我尝试过的代码:
DistributedNotificationCenter.default().addObserver(self, selector: #selector(test(_:)), name: nil, object: nil)
@objc func test(_ aNotification: Notification) {
print(aNotification)
}
我试图为 TimeMachine 找到一个特定的通知名称,但一无所获。
答: 暂无答案
评论